Skills Development for a Competitive Job Market

0

In today’s rapidly evolving job market, acquiring and honing relevant skills is essential for high school and college students to stand out and succeed in their future careers. As the demands of industries change and technology advances, students must focus on skills development to remain competitive and adaptable. In this article, we will explore the significance of skills development for students, the key skills employers seek, and effective strategies for acquiring and enhancing these skills to excel in a competitive job market.

  1. The Importance of Skills Development

Skills development is a continuous process that empowers students to enhance their abilities, knowledge, and competencies. Beyond academic achievements, employers seek candidates who possess a diverse range of practical skills that are applicable to real-world scenarios. Skills development prepares students to face challenges, communicate effectively, and contribute positively to their workplaces.

  1. Key Skills Employers Look For

In a competitive job market, employers value a combination of technical and soft skills. Technical skills encompass expertise in specific areas such as programming languages, data analysis, graphic design, and other specialized fields. Soft skills, on the other hand, include communication, problem-solving, critical thinking, teamwork, and adaptability.

  1. Effective Strategies for Skills Development

a. Pursue Relevant Courses and Certifications: Students can enhance their technical skills by enrolling in courses and earning certifications that align with their career goals. Online platforms and educational institutions offer a wide array of courses that cater to various interests and industries.

b. Engage in Internships and Experiential Learning: Internships provide valuable hands-on experience, allowing students to apply theoretical knowledge to real-world situations. Engaging in internships fosters skill development, networking, and a deeper understanding of different industries.

c. Participate in Extracurricular Activities: Extracurricular activities, such as volunteering, leadership roles, and clubs, provide opportunities to develop soft skills like leadership, teamwork, and communication. Employers value candidates who demonstrate a well-rounded personality beyond academic achievements.

d. Utilize Online Learning Resources: The internet offers a plethora of resources for skills development. Students can access online tutorials, webinars, and workshops to learn new skills and stay updated on industry trends.

e. Seek Feedback and Reflect on Progress: Seeking feedback from mentors, professors, or supervisors enables students to identify areas for improvement. Reflecting on their progress and setting goals for skill development enhances self-awareness and continuous growth.

  1. Emphasizing Transferable Skills

Transferable skills, also known as “soft” or “portable” skills, are those that can be applied across different job roles and industries. These skills include communication, problem-solving, time management, and adaptability. Emphasizing transferable skills in resumes and interviews highlights a candidate’s versatility and potential to thrive in diverse environments.

  1. Personal Branding and Networking

Building a strong personal brand and networking are vital for skills development and career advancement. Personal branding involves showcasing one’s skills, accomplishments, and interests through an optimized online presence and networking events. Networking provides opportunities to connect with professionals, learn from experienced individuals, and gain insights into different career paths.
